cwdutton Posted November 16, 2009 Author Share Posted November 16, 2009 those bands are the shit and so are chains, i get a kick out of using them in a gym that doesnt have any powerlifting know how! I love using bands!!! Really gives you a feel of not only heavier weight, but speed in your press. The only drawback is they make you VERY sore for the next few days. Chains are so damn expensive especially 5/8's chains man, cheapest I ever found were $7 p/ft, but then you need 10 ft so half hits the floor, then you need collars,etc and that adds up! -Chris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

I have the 1" from FBBC as well. It's a lot of fun, but watch your hand until the skin toughens up. Once the spot in between the callouses on your palm between the ring and middle finger gets hot and red, it is time to stop. Otherwise you will definitely lose some skin. I can pull a lot more with a supinated grip, but try pronated and handshake just to see the difference. Go with the rotation and don't fight it. I don't do reps. Just singles, because you only seem to get so many lifts in before your palm skin gets so sore that you have to shut it down or give a quarter size chunk to the vbar fairy. Also, play around with which finger you want to wrap your thumb around. A lot of guys have luck locking it in with the thumb around the index finger, but I prefer wrapping it around my middle finger. I pull lighter weights up to full lockout, but wants the weight gets up there, I only try to pull a few inches. It minimizes the stress on the bicep during the rotation and it only has to clear 2" to be a legal lift anyway. The thing I like most about it is how fast you can progress. I got mine August 11th and pulled 252. Just pulled 334 the other day. I train it about every week to 10 days to let the skin heal. Ben Edwards (Bencrush) is the guy to ask about vbar.
